Load Control for Production/Consumption Balance with Dispersed Generation
AI-enhanced description
This paper investigates how load control can help ensure production/consumption balance in power systems with increasing dispersed generation (DG), focusing on adaptive load consumption algorithms. It presents a classification of controllable loads (thermal, lighting, industrial, etc.) and both static and dynamic load models, then illustrates two adaptive algorithms on study cases involving residential customers and a supermarket.
